Transaction 79332af4191ae69835c265918c6e34db03452415861aea9d9637a331ddec3cfe
1 Input
1 Output
-
79332af4191ae69835c265918c6e34db03452415861aea9d9637a331ddec3cfe:0
- value
- 85506818
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ba62a1a2f40f11e31a512f8d297a1936edfb830
- address
- bc1q8wnz5x30grc3uvd9ztud99apjdhdlwps9dx2c5